Everton are weighing up a move for Standard Liege striker Ishak Belfodil.
The 24 year-old centre-forward, formerly of Parma and Inter Milan, is being tracked by Everton chief Steve Walsh, says TMW.
Indeed, Everton have already made contact with Standard for Belfodil.
The striker has scored nine goals in 21 appearances for Standard this season and is regarded as being in career best form.
Belfodil could arrive at Everton as a replacement for Oumar Niasse, who is on his way to Hull City.
